Orrick Advises Crédit Agricole Corporate and Investment Bank in Financing of FTTH Network Acquisition by CityFast

19 Dec 2018

Orrick advised Crédit Agricole Corporate and Investment Bank in the financing of CityFast’s acquisition of a Fiber to the Home (FTTH) network, built by Bouygues Telecom and located in highly populated areas of France. CityFast is a special purpose vehicle founded by Axione and Mirova.

Bouygues Telecom will sell its existing fiber optic infrastructure to CityFast and coordinate the design and the deployment of CityFast's FTTH network, while CityFast will grant Bouygues Telecom access to its fiber optic network for 30 years. Axione will handle, on behalf of CityFast, the operation, maintenance and commercialization of the network. CityFast’s new infrastructure will be open to other fiber optic operators.

With this transaction, Bouygues Telecom will complete its FTTH coverage and will have access to all highly populated areas in France by the end of 2021. This project will bring the total number of optical sockets operated and marketed by Axione in France to six million.
